A yeast artificial chromosome contig on mouse chromosome 11 encompassing the nu locus
European Journal of Immunology
|July 1, 1994
Abstract:
Mutations at the nude locus disrupt the homing process of T cell progenitor cells to the thymic rudiment, a key aspect of T cell differentiation. Here, we map the nude locus to a set of overlapping yeast artificial chromosomes (YAC) clones covering a genetic interval of about 0.5 centi Morgan on mouse chromosome 11. These results provide a suitable starting point to molecularly clone the nude gene.
